1. Introduction, Features and Applications

Introduction

The DM856 is a versatility fully digital stepping driver based on a DSP with advanced control
algorithm. The DM856 is the next generation of digital stepping motor controls. It brings a unique
level of system smoothness, providing optimum torque and nulls mid-range instability. Motor
auto-identification and parameter auto-configuration technology offers optimum responses with
different motors and easy-to-use. The driven motors can run with much smaller noise, lower
heating, smoother movement than most of the drivers in the markets. Its unique features make the
DM856 an ideal solution for applications that require low-speed smoothness.
Compared to the DM432C, broader input voltage and output current ranges make the DM856 can
drive much more motors than the DM432C. What's more, owing to its higher performance DSP,
driven motors can achieve much higher speed (above 3000RPM) than that of the DM432C,
offering servo-like performances. It can be regarded as an improved model origin from DM556,
while supports broader input voltage range.

Applications

Suitable for a wide range of stepping motors, from NEMA size 17 to 34. It can be used in various
kinds of machines, such as laser cutters, laser markers, high precision X-Y tables, labeling machines,
and so on. Its unique features make the DM856 an ideal solution for applications that require both
low-speed smoothness and high speed performances.

Elimination of Heat

l
Driver's reliable working temperature should be <70 ℃ (158℉), and motor working temperature
should be <80 ℃ (176℉);
l
It is recommended to use automatic idle-current mode, namely current automatically reduce to
60% when motor stops, so as to reduce driver heating and motor heating;
l
It is recommended to mount the driver vertically to maximize heat sink area. Use forced cooling
method to cool the system if necessary.
